
The term “supermoon” describes a fascinating astronomical event where the Moon appears larger and brighter in the night sky than usual. This phenomenon occurs when the Moon is simultaneously full and at its closest point to Earth in its elliptical orbit, known as perigee. The Science Behind the Supermoon
The Moon orbits Earth in an elliptical path rather than a perfect circle. As a result, its distance from Earth varies over the course of a month. The closest point, called perigee, is about 357,000 kilometers (222,000 miles) from Earth, while the farthest point, known as apogee, is roughly 406,000 kilometers (252,000 miles) away. A supermoon occurs when a full Moon coincides with perigee, making it appear approximately 14% larger and 30% brighter than a typical full Moon.
Why Does the Moon Appear Larger?
The apparent size of the Moon during a supermoon is influenced by its proximity to Earth. When the Moon is at perigee, its closer distance allows it to occupy a slightly larger portion of the sky, which makes it look larger to the human eye. Atmospheric conditions, such as the Moon appearing near the horizon, can further enhance this effect due to an optical illusion called the Moon Illusion.
Frequency of Supermoons
Supermoons are not rare but are relatively infrequent compared to regular full Moons. On average, there are about three to four supermoons each year. The exact occurrence depends on the alignment of the lunar phases with the Moon’s perigee in its orbit.
Types of Supermoons
Supermoons can vary depending on the phase and type of lunar event occurring at the same time:
- Full Supermoon: The most commonly observed supermoon, when the full Moon coincides with perigee.
- New Supermoon: A new Moon at perigee, which is not visible to the naked eye but can have effects on tides and other phenomena.
- Blood Supermoon: A full supermoon that coincides with a total lunar eclipse, where the Moon appears reddish due to Earth’s shadow.
Impact on Tides and Earth
The gravitational pull of the Moon plays a significant role in Earth’s tides. During a supermoon, this gravitational influence is heightened, resulting in “perigean spring tides,” where high tides are slightly higher, and low tides are slightly lower than normal. While this effect is measurable, it is not drastic enough to cause significant flooding or other natural disasters.
Observing a Supermoon
Supermoons offer an excellent opportunity for casual stargazers and professional astronomers alike. To fully appreciate the spectacle, consider the following tips:
- Timing: Check local lunar calendars for the exact date and time of the supermoon. The best views often occur when the Moon is near the horizon, either shortly after moonrise or before moonset.
- Location: A vantage point away from urban light pollution enhances visibility. Look for an open area with an unobstructed view of the horizon.
- Photography: Supermoons are popular subjects for astrophotography. Using a telephoto lens or even a smartphone with a tripod can yield striking images.
